Briskfall telemetry payloads must be gzip-compressed before upload. Max uncompressed size: 4 MB. Plugins exceeding this get 413s; retry with chunking. During account recovery, the ingest token is revoked, so compressed batches queue locally until re-auth completes. Do not flush the queue manually. Re-auth requires the recovery passphrase, which the Dovetail console prompts for exactly once. Enter it below, then resume the pipeline.

vault phrase of yaguf-hahaf = druath-holix

## Support

Quick note for the weekly eng sync: the AddrSnap autocomplete widget is maintained by the Geo Tools pod, not Frontend Core (common mix-up). Known quirks — rural routes in the Velmark region and apartment-unit parsing — are tracked on the AddrSnap board. Demo feedback, bug reports, or integration questions from the sync should be sent to the pod's shared inbox.

escalation mailbox, kaweg-kahif: druwyn.sordor@nelvroworks.corp

/*
 * Client setup for MatchCore pause telemetry.
 * Reviewer note: GC pauses over 150ms drop match throughput,
 * so this client samples heap stats every 5s and ships them
 * to the internal metrics sink. Keep buffer small; backpressure
 * is intentional. Auth against the sink uses the key below.
 */

API key for yagag-fawif: zpat4_Gful